D - Scorum

Description

Scorum is a sport blogging and betting oriented platform which started over two years ago as a Steem clone. From my personal perspective, it showed a big potential at first. I am into sports and I love sports. Yet, it turned out, at least for me, that Scorum was not my choice of the blogging platform.

Why? Because the content is way too much about passive sports involvement and by far not enough about activities of the bloggers.

Also, it didn't develop at all apart from the first several months. The authors concentrated their efforts on a betting part of the platform. Too bad. I still think it has potential yet it doesn't have the needed energy to become something more than just a professional sports news and wagering site. Too bad.

Interval

The power-down period is weekly for 52 weeks. As it was originally on Steem. That means it will take a long long time to get all my SCR out.

I started the power-down on Friday, October 1+the 9th, 2020. From then onward, each Friday I'll liberate a tiny amount of SCR

5,927 SCR / 52 = ~114 SCR per week
